Ok I got the HIN # CCBA6121I788 it's actually a 35.2 I still can't find what model it is... It just looks like a chopped Carrera any body chime in

compedgemarine 06-18-2013 06:17 PM

CCB is a Chris Craft HIN but I dont recall any 35 footers. there was a couple of 31's, one with a transom cutout and one with a bracket. to be honest that does not even look like a Chris hull with the way the strakes run in the front. makes me wonder if someone built it and had a clean title for a Chris and changed the numbers?
